Senior Full-stack Engineer – Node/TS

South Geeks

full-time

Posted on:

Location Type: Remote

Location: United States

Visit company website

Explore more

AI Apply
Apply

Job Level

About the role

  • Design, develop, and maintain backend services and APIs.
  • Build and enhance frontend components and features.
  • Work closely with databases to ensure performance and data integrity.
  • Participate in architectural discussions and feature estimation.
  • Maintain, debug, and improve existing features and services.
  • Contribute to scalable, secure, and reliable cloud-based deployments.

Requirements

  • 5+ years of professional software engineering experience.
  • Strong backend development experience with Node.js, TypeScript, and Express.js.
  • Solid frontend development experience using TypeScript.
  • Experience working with MySQL and SQL Server, including schema design and query optimization.
  • Hands-on experience with AWS services in production environments.
  • Strong understanding of Git-based workflows (GitHub).
  • Ability to estimate tasks, participate in technical planning, and deliver features independently.
  • Experience in maintaining and refactoring legacy codebases while improving overall system quality.
Benefits
  • Long-term projects
  • 100% remote work
  • Payment in USD
  • Paid Time Off (PTO)
  • Work-from-home & training reimbursement
  • English lessons
  • Technical training
  • Career coaching
Applicant Tracking System Keywords

Tip: use these terms in your resume and cover letter to boost ATS matches.

Hard Skills & Tools
Node.jsTypeScriptExpress.jsMySQLSQL ServerAWSGitAPI developmentbackend developmentfrontend development
Soft Skills
task estimationtechnical planningindependent deliverydebuggingsystem quality improvement